Quick Answer
To stop Galaxy live wallpapers from draining your battery, limit background rendering by navigating to Settings → Device Care → Performance profile and selecting Light. Additionally, if you are using custom animated loops, download Samsung's official Good Lock app from the Galaxy Store, open the Wonderland module, and toggle off dynamic motion/sensor tracking while capping frame rates. These quick adjustments prevent your Snapdragon processor from waking up continuously while maintaining a highly customized interface.

The Root Cause: One UI Animation Engines vs. Snapdragon Schedulers
To truly fix the battery drain, we have to understand why it happens. In recent system updates like One UI 7.0, Samsung completely redesigned its system animation framework to achieve interruptible, physics-based transitions. While these changes make your screen feel faster, they alter how surfaceflinger (Android’s display compositor) handles background rendering layers.
When you use a live wallpaper, the rendering loops are supposed to pause the exact millisecond an application covers your Home Screen. However, software inconsistencies often cause these loops to remain active. The operating system fails to release a system-level process called a background system loop. This glitch tricks your Snapdragon processor into keeping its high-power Prime Core active instead of delegating background tasks to its efficiency cores, resulting in a continuous power draw even when your screen is locked.
Furthermore, on carrier-locked models (such as Verizon, AT&T, and T-Mobile), custom carrier system overlays running in the background can collide with the wallpaper rendering engine, causing a loop of background wake-ups that makes the battery drain even worse.
The Ultimate Battery Optimization Playbook
These step-by-step methods will help you regain control over your device's power usage while keeping your customized lock screen intact.
1. Enable Light Performance Mode
This is the single most effective way to limit background power consumption on high-end Snapdragon Galaxy devices without sacrificing your 120Hz refresh rate.
The Path: Settings → Device Care → Performance profile → Select "Light"
How it works: The Light performance profile prioritizes cooling and battery efficiency over peak processing speeds. It caps the clock speeds of your processor's power-hungry cores during background rendering tasks, keeping your live wallpaper smooth while cutting idle battery drain significantly.
2. Recover Missing Wallpapers via the "Variations" Sub-Menu
If your favorite dynamic wallpaper vanished or stopped animating after a system update, it might not be gone. Samsung rearranged the wallpaper selection menu, causing many users to think their customized options were completely removed.
The Path: Settings → Wallpaper and style → Change wallpapers → Select your wallpaper → Tap "Variations" at the bottom of the screen
How it works: Under the latest One UI design, dynamic sub-styles are categorized as "Variations." Activating the correct variation ensures your phone uses the native, battery-optimized rendering path rather than a legacy configuration that could cause system-level background loops.
3. Audit and Restrict Third-Party Wallpaper Apps
If you use third-party apps like Wallpaper Engine or custom launcher backgrounds, they often run completely unrestricted in the background. You need to manually adjust their system permissions.
The Path: Settings → Apps → Select your wallpaper app → Battery → Select "Restricted" or "Optimized"
How it works: Changing this setting to "Restricted" forces the Android system to immediately freeze the app's rendering processes the moment you swipe away from your Home Screen, preventing it from running background animations.
4. Wipe the System Cache Partition
When you install a major One UI update, old code fragments from your previous system setup can remain in your device's cache partition. These remnants can conflict with the new Vulkan rendering engine, causing the wallpaper process to freeze and drain your battery.
The Path:
- Power off your Galaxy device completely.
- Connect your device to a computer using a USB-C cable (this is required on US Snapdragon models to enter recovery mode).
- Press and hold the Volume Up and Power buttons simultaneously until the Samsung logo appears, then release them.
- Use the volume keys to navigate to Wipe cache partition and press the Power button to select it.
- Navigate to Yes to confirm, then select Reboot system now.
How it works: This safely clears out old, conflicting system files without deleting any of your personal photos, apps, or settings, allowing the new animation engine to run cleanly and efficiently.

Wonderland: The Battery Saver's Secret Weapon
If you want to use customized live wallpapers safely, avoid generic third-party apps. Instead, use Samsung’s official customization tool, Good Lock, and its dedicated Wonderland module. Developed directly by Samsung, Wonderland is designed to work in harmony with the Galaxy system architecture.
Within the Wonderland module, you can manually build your own moving wallpapers using custom video clips or layers, while accessing advanced controls that are hidden from the standard Settings menu:
- Disable Motion Effects: Turn off the parallax sensor tracking. This stops your phone from constantly using its built-in accelerometer, saving a significant amount of battery.
- Cap the Frame Rate: Reduce your wallpaper's animation speed from 120 FPS to a lower setting like 30 FPS. Since you only see the wallpaper for a few seconds when unlocking your device, this change is barely noticeable but saves a great deal of processor power.
- Set Smart Triggers: Configure the animation to play only when you touch the screen, keeping the background completely static during normal standby periods.

Pro Tip
If you use video clips as your Lock Screen background, you can dramatically cut down their power usage by using a video editing app (like CapCut) to lower the video's frame rate to 24 FPS or 30 FPS before setting it as your wallpaper. This simple adjustment prevents your phone's display controller from running at a higher, power-hungry refresh rate every time you look at your Lock Screen, saving battery while keeping the animation smooth.

Frequently Asked Questions
Why does my Galaxy device get warm when using custom live wallpapers?
This heat is usually caused by unoptimized background apps running continuous rendering loops, which forces your Snapdragon processor to stay active. Switching to Samsung's native wallpaper engines or restricting third-party apps can help lower your device's temperature.
How can I find out if my wallpaper app is draining my battery?
You can check this by going to Settings → Battery → Battery Usage. If a third-party launcher or wallpaper application shows up near the top of the list with a high usage percentage, it is not pausing correctly when your screen is turned off or covered by other apps.
Do native Samsung "Variations" wallpapers use a lot of battery?
No, native options are highly optimized. When you select a dynamic theme through Samsung's official settings menu, it is designed to pause automatically whenever the Home Screen is not visible, resulting in very low battery usage.
Does using Always-On Display (AOD) make wallpaper battery drain worse?
Yes, combining an active live wallpaper with an always-on display can increase power usage, as it prevents your screen's refresh rate from dropping down to its lowest, most energy-efficient state.
Can carrier updates affect how live wallpapers run on my phone?
Yes, system updates from carriers like Verizon or T-Mobile can sometimes reset background app permissions or conflict with system-level rendering engines, which can cause temporary battery drain until a fix is released. Wiping your system's cache partition can help resolve these carrier-specific conflicts.
Are third-party wallpaper engines safe to use on older Galaxy devices?
While they are safe to install, older or mid-range devices (like the Galaxy A-series) do not have the same processing power as flagship models. Running heavy animated backgrounds on these phones can cause thermal throttling and slower performance.
